Web Scraping One Hundred And One With Python
26For these commercial ventures, cargo transport is a relatively low cost approach to traverse the vascular system of the global manufacturing facility, but it disguises much larger external prices. Best Google Maps Data Scraping software are often layered on top of each other, in a sprawling network. Apple’s supplier program reveals there are tens of 1000’s of particular person parts embedded in their units, that are in flip supplied by lots of of different companies.
For example, if you want to extract specific knowledge inside a large textual content (a price, a date, a reputation…), you will have to use common expressions. In a super semantic world, information is easily machine-readable, and the data is embedded inside relevant HTML elements, with meaningful attributes. With regex, you’ll be able to seek for a particular character/word in a much bigger physique of textual content. Now that we now have the HTTP response, essentially the most basic way to extract knowledge from it’s to make use of common expressions.
How to Grow Your Email Marketing Audience
Using the Relative Select command, click on on the primary product name on the web page after which on its listing price. On the left sidebar, click the PLUS(+) signal subsequent to the product choice and select the Relative Select command. On the left sidebar, rename your choice to product. You will notice that ParseHub is now extracting the product name and URL for each definitive guide to guest posting and blogger outreach product. The remainder of the product names might be highlighted in yellow. Once the positioning is rendered, click on the product name of the first result on the page. The name you’ve clicked will turn out to be inexperienced to indicate that it’s been chosen.
- If you exceed the restrict and don’t have fee info on your account, we’ll ship you an e-mail notifying you and offer you a brief grace period to pay us so your maps received’t get shut down.
- And indeed, it has a really useful perform referred to as ImportHtml that will scrape a table from a page.
- Scrapy also has an interactive mode called the Scrapy Shell.
- WPP’s Visible Technologies unit took an funding from In-Q-Tel in fall of 2009.
You can build interactive reports and share them along with your staff or purchasers. Data Studio is Google’s cloud-based mostly visualization device that lets you create glossy and compact reports with the assistance of its interactive dashboard. It tightly integrates with Google primarily based data sources like Google Ads, Google BigQuery, and Google Analytics. Power BI has elements like Power Query for information transformation, Power Pivot for tabular data modeling, Power View for visualization, Power Map for geospatial knowledge, and Power Q&A for questions and answers.
What is an API? [Quick Read]
You can contribute any number of in-depth posts on all issues information. Connect and share data within a single location that’s structured and easy to go looking. This post was originally revealed on August 29th, 2019 and final up to date on November 9th, 2020. With the skills you’ve simply 5 Best Google Maps Crawlers in 2021 learned, you would scrape almost any other web site. After the scrape job is completed, you’ll now be capable of download all the data you’ve requested as a helpful spreadsheet or as a JSON file. A pop-up will appear asking if this can be a “Next” link.
In the dynamic of dataset collection through platforms like Facebook, customers are feeding and training the neural networks with behavioral knowledge, voice, tagged photos and movies or medical data. In an period of extractivism, the real value of that data is controlled and exploited by the very few on the high of the pyramid.
Of course, the actual answer could be to offer all data as a CSV file along with the table to start with. But till Email Hunter – Email Address Extractor Online that occurs, we will want tools like this to get the info right into a format that is truly helpful.
Ha, even a newbie could scrape some information with this. Here is a fast recap desk of each expertise we discussed on this weblog publish. Do not hesitate to remark if you know some sources that you just really feel belong right here. Unfortunately, its documentation can be light-weight, and I would not advocate it for newcomers or people not already used to the BeautilfulSoup or requests API. RoboBrowser is a Python library that may allow you to browse the net by wrapping requests and BeautifulSoup in a simple-to-use interface. If you want to run a number of Chrome instances concurrently, you will want powerful servers and constant monitoring of assets.
Data Studio is very easy to navigate and the learning curve is minimal. The interface is extremely intuitive and as long as you could have clean knowledge, all you need to do is drag-and-drop to create a neat trying the best marketing strategy is a company lead generation strategy report very quickly. Data not often is out there within the format you want it in. Cleaning and transforming data is an important a part of the analysis.
The Magic of Email Headers
It will make sure the goal website isn’t slowed down by your spiders. It does this by analyzing the response time and adapting the numbers of concurrent threads. To follow up on our example about Hacker News, we are going to write a Scrapy Spider that scrapes the primary 15 pages of outcomes, and saves every thing in a CSV file. Scrapy additionally has an interactive mode referred to as the Scrapy Shell.
Image by way of MicrosoftPower BI connects to varied on-premises as well as cloud-based sources and you can both import or addContent your recordsdata for transformation and evaluation. You can mash up this data, mannequin it, and construct schemas too. Hevo presents a faster way to move information from databases or SaaS functions into your knowledge warehouse to be visualized in a BI software. Hevo is absolutely automated and hence does not require you to code. Both Power BI and Google Data Studio are Business Intelligence tools. BI tools are utilized by corporations to make the proper selections about business problems.
To return to the fundamental component of this visualization – a variation of Marx’s triangle of manufacturing – every triangle creates a surplus of value for creating earnings. If we look at the size of average income for every exercise in the production process of one gadget, which is shown on the left facet of our map, we see the dramatic difference in earnings earned. 16Amnesty has documented kids as young as 7 working in the mines. In distinction, Amazon CEO Jeff Bezos, at the turn digital traffic into real qualified sales leads prime of our fractal pyramid, made a mean of $275 million a day during the first five months of 2018, based on the Bloomberg Billionaires Index. 17A child working in a mine within the Congo would wish greater than 700,000 years of non-cease work to earn the identical amount as a single day of Bezos’ revenue. A linear display doesn’t enable us to indicate that every next step of manufacturing and exploitation incorporates earlier phases.
Test Yourself: Email Drip vs. Email Automation Campaigns
If you exceed the restrict and don’t have fee information on your account, we’ll ship you an email notifying you and offer you a brief grace period to pay us so your maps gained’t get shut down. All Mapbox template maps use the Mapbox Streets vector tileset for map features. In this tileset, there are different name fields for every of the label layers. Mapbox Streets supports the name subject globally and thus Mapbox maps have partial language protection for over 100 local languages and we continue to add to those over time. View the entire record of languages we absolutely support. Our map renderer has been in development for over 10 years and uses the most recent in OpenGL applied sciences. This results in highly performant maps, permitting you to dynamically fashion and optimize your map based mostly in your custom data.
If you ship five requests simultaneously, you’ll wait for all of them to finish. Then, you will send one other batch of 5 requests and wait once more, repeating this until you have no more URLs to scrape. The best method to velocity-up this process is to make several calls at the similar time. This signifies that instead of sending every request sequentially, you possibly can send requests in batches of 5. The requests package, out of the field, only lets you make synchronous requests, which means that if you have 25 URLs to scrape, you’ll have to do it one after the other. While the requests package is straightforward-to-use, you may discover it a bit slow when you have hundreds of pages to scrape.
Power BI has the options of Power Query, which is an information connection expertise that permits you to clear your information. It is an ETL software that you can connect with a number of forms of knowledge. You also can use Data Analysis Expressions to build formulas and expressions. Power BI has the potential to carry out a lot of advanced data transformations. Google Data Studio integrates with Google merchandise such as Google Analytics, Ads, BigQuery, Sheets, and so forth.
With the Scrapy Shell you possibly can check your scraping code shortly, like XPath expressions or CSS selectors. It’s referred to as grequest, for g + requests, with the g standing for gevent, an asynchronous Python API widely used for internet software.
if i can make this work, i’ve simply saved myself hours per week. Bill Dedman’s suggestion about using Excel’s reduce and paste method can be quite time consuming and Bill would have a challenge generating the 5 panel chart. Jon Peltier is right about Excel’s exterior information capabilities, nonetheless, Jon would want a VBA process to retreive the information and reproduce my 5 panel chart. I needed to scrap the spectrum data from 5 NIST Chemistry Webbook knowledge internet pages and generate this chart mechanically. Here’s an example where I scrapped local weather science data for a visualization of the IR absorption properties of 5 greenhouse gases. I would be very grateful for a dependable method to scrape PDF tables. This is very simple and fast, and a significantly better idea than writing a custom script.
Tips on Segmenting Your Active Subscribers
Usually, this sort of behaviour is implemented utilizing thread-primarily based parallelism. Fortunately, there’s a version of the requests package deal that does all of the hard work for us. XPath expressions, like regex, are powerful and one of the quickest approach to extract info from HTML. And like regex, XPath can shortly turn out to be messy, hard to learn, and onerous to maintain. To put it merely, urllib3 is between Requests and Socket when it comes to abstraction, though it is way closer to requests than socket. You will typically discover large amounts of textual content inside a p element.
Is there a approach to get the form to submit and use this method? The default type information is all I want from the table. No, as a result of the desk on that web page is just raw textual content, not HTML.
We will see the alternative ways to scrape the online in Python by way of lots of instance. Google Search, offered by Google, is essentially the most extensively used search engine on the World Wide Web as of 2014, with over three billion searches a day. This page covers key occasions in the history of Google’s search service. Google complied with content elimination requests 87% of the time.
About The Author
Author Biograhy: Ekaterina Mironova is a co-founder of CBD Life Mag and an avid blogger on the Hemp, CBD and fashion subjects. Ekaterina is also on the panel of the CBD reviewers and she most enjoys CBD gummies. Ekaterina has developed a real interest in CBD products after she started taking CBD tincture oil to help her ease her anxiety that was part-and-parcel of her quick-paced city career. When Ekaterina realised just how effective CBD is, she has founded CBD Life Magazine along with some of her friends.
When she is not blogging, you are likely to see Ekaterina in front of her souped up Alienware laptop gaming or delving into the world of Cryptocurrency. Ekaterina also boasts a very large collection of Penny Black Posts stamps and silver hammered Medieval coins. Ekaterina’s other interest include swimming, painting, traveling, shopping, spending a good time with her friends and helping animals in need.
Ekaterina has featured in some of the leading publications such as Vanity Fair, Country Living, Vogue, Elle, New York Times and others.
CBD Life Mag